Background
After the fabric is produced, the fabric needs to be collected and stored by using a fabric storage device, so that the fabric can be conveniently processed and used subsequently. The existing cloth storage device mostly adopts the cloth roller to wind and collect the cloth, but the connection between the cloth roller and the supporting device is complex, so that the mounting and dismounting of the cloth roller are troublesome, the follow-up process of taking down the wound cloth needs a large amount of time to complete, and the continuous winding of the cloth is influenced. The cloth can have a little moisture after producing, and current device is direct to it twines the collection, leads to probably appearing the cloth circumstances such as go moldy in the in-process of depositing, leads to the cloth to be unable to continue to use to cause economic important loss.

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
As shown in fig. 1-4, a cloth storage device for fabric production comprises a support base plate 1, a plurality of support legs 2 are fixedly installed at the bottom of the support base plate 1, a storage box 3 is installed at the top of the support base plate 1, a winding mechanism 22 is installed in the storage box 3 close to the left side, and a drying mechanism 12 is installed in the storage box 3;
the drying mechanism 12 comprises a protection box 13 arranged on the back of the storage box 3, a brake motor 14 is arranged inside the protection box 13, the front surface of the protection box 13 is connected with a mounting column 15, the mounting column 15 is sleeved on the side wall of the storage box 3, a connecting guide rod 16 is fixedly arranged at the top end of the mounting column 15, a mounting frame 17 is fixedly arranged at the top end of the connecting guide rod 16, a motor box 18 is arranged at the top of the mounting frame 17 through bolts, a first lifting device 19 is arranged on the inner wall of the mounting frame 17 through bolts, the first lifting device 19 is connected with the motor box 18, the first lifting device 19 is arranged corresponding to the motor box 18, a drying plate 20 is fixedly arranged at the bottom of the first lifting device 19, the drying device is characterized in that a heating wire 21 is arranged inside the drying plate 20, the heating wire 21 and the drying plate 20 are arranged correspondingly, the two drying plates 20 are respectively and uniformly installed inside the installation frame 17, the heating wire 21 is connected with the brake motor 14 through a connecting guide rod 16, the drying effect on the cloth is carried out through the arranged drying mechanism 12, the drying plate 20 and the heating wire 21 are heated through the operation of the arranged brake motor 14, so that the cloth is dried, meanwhile, the ironing effect on the cloth is carried out, the killing effect on residual ova on the cloth is carried out through high temperature, the practicability of the device is increased, the phenomenon that the cloth is mildewed due to residual moisture inside the cloth is prevented, and the influence on the subsequent work of the cloth is reduced;
the winding mechanism 22 comprises a second mounting box 23 mounted on the outer wall of the storage box 3, a brake assembly 24 is mounted inside the second mounting box 23, a second rotating shaft 25 is connected to the back of the brake assembly 24, the second rotating shaft 25 is sleeved on the side wall of the storage box 3, an expansion device 26 is fixedly mounted at the top end of the second rotating shaft 25, a fixed assembly 27 is fixedly mounted at the top end of the expansion device 26, the fixed assembly 27 is arranged corresponding to the expansion device 26, a winding roller 36 is mounted outside the expansion device 26, the winding roller 36 is connected with the expansion device 26 through the expansion device 26, the fixed assembly 27 comprises a second lifting device 28 mounted on the outer wall of the expansion device 26, a lifting rod 29 is sleeved at the top of the second lifting device 28, and the second lifting device 28 is arranged corresponding to the lifting rod 29, fixed plate 30 is fixedly mounted at the top of lifter 29, non-slip mat 31 is fixedly mounted at the top of fixed plate 30, fixed plate 30 and non-slip mat 31 correspond to each other and are arranged, two clamping blocks 32 are welded at the top of fixed plate 30 and are respectively mounted at the top of fixed plate 30 close to the left side and the right side, the tops of clamping blocks 32 are clamped inside the clamping groove of winding roller 36, signal receiver 33 is mounted on the front face of second lifting device 28, winding mechanism 22 and fixing assembly 27 are wound and mounted through arrangement, winding roller 36 is fixed through the lifting of second lifting device 28 and lifter 29 through arrangement, fixture blocks 32 are fixed through arrangement, the stability of the device is further improved, the device is convenient to detach and replace, and the working efficiency is improved.
It should be noted that the utility model relates to a cloth storage device for fabric production, when in use, the cloth storage device runs through the arranged transmission mechanism 6, the arranged driving motor 8 runs to drive the first rotation shaft 9 to rotate, so that the first rotation shaft 9 drives the transmission roller 11 to rotate, the transmission to the cloth is achieved through the rotation of the arranged transmission roller 11, the cloth is dried through the arranged drying mechanism 12, the arranged braking motor 14 runs to heat the drying plate 20 and the heating wire 21, the motor box 18 runs to lift the drying plate 20 through the first lifting device 19, so that the drying plate 20 is attached to the cloth, the cloth is transmitted under the action of the transmission mechanism 6, thereby achieving the drying effect to the cloth and the drying effect of the moisture in the cloth, simultaneously through the harmful killing of the remaining worm's ovum of high temperature messenger cloth surface, increase the practicality of device, prevent simultaneously that the inside remaining moisture of cloth from leading to the cloth to go mildy and influence subsequent practicality in the in-process of storing, the winding mechanism 22 that carries out the rolling effect through setting up, establish the outside at telescoping device 26 through the wind-up roll 36 cover that sets up, fixed subassembly 27 is installed to the outer wall of telescoping device 26, controller 5 through setting up controls second elevating gear 28 and carries out the lift to lifter 29, make lifter 29 carry out the lift to fixed plate 30, make fixed plate 30 carry out the fixed to device wind-up roll 36, fixture block 32 is installed at the top of fixed plate 30 simultaneously, carry out the joint to wind-up roll 36 through fixture block 32, further increase the stability of device.
